Recognizing Playgroup Characteristics and Dimension
When picking a pet dog daycare, recognizing playgroup characteristics and size is essential for your pet's health. A healthy playgroup boosts socialization and decreases tension for your pet dog.
Look for centers that group pets by size, personality, and energy levels. Smaller sized playgroups usually supply much more individual interest, while larger groups can offer diverse socializing possibilities.
Observe exactly how team supervises interactions; they must keep track of play closely and step in if needed. It's crucial to guarantee that your pet really feels comfortable and secure amongst their buddies.
Inquire about the day care's strategy to introducing brand-new canines and handling disputes. Ultimately, the best environment promotes favorable communications, helping your fuzzy friend grow.
Checking for Health And Wellness and Inoculation Demands
What can be more vital than your pet dog's wellness when choosing a childcare? Prior to enlisting your hairy buddy, see to it the facility requires up-to-date vaccinations. Common vaccinations consist of rabies, Bordetella, and distemper.
Request a duplicate of their wellness policy and look for any kind of added needs, like flea and tick prevention.
It's necessary to make certain that the day care displays pet dogs for health problems, as this aids avoid the spread of ailment. Inquire about their procedure for managing unwell pet dogs and just how they manage any kind of prospective break outs.
A responsible day care needs to focus on the health and safety of all pet dogs. By confirming these health requirements, you'll assist develop a safe setting for your pet dog and various other furry friends.
